Abstract

The utility model provides a handle structure of a steaming tray, which comprises a container main body, wherein a connecting piece is arranged on the container main body, the handle structure comprises a handle, a matching part matched with the connecting piece is arranged on the handle, the matching part is detachably connected with the connecting piece, and the container main body is extracted or placed through the handle. Specifically, the handle is detachably matched and connected with the connecting piece on the container main body through the matching part, the handle does not need to be steamed and boiled with the container main body in the cooking utensil, and the temperature of the handle is low during use, scalding is avoided, and the cooking utensil is safe and convenient; the matching part is matched with the connecting piece, so that the disassembly and assembly process of the lifting handle and the container main body is simple and easy to operate, and the container main body can be taken and placed by a single lifting handle, so that the use is convenient; by adopting the design, on one hand, the situation that a user additionally purchases the clamp to clamp and take out the container main body is effectively avoided, and on the other hand, the situation that the clamp is lost is avoided, and the user can take out the container main body only by adopting the handle provided with the matching part.

Handle structure of steaming tray
Technical Field
The utility model relates to the technical field of container accessories, in particular to a handle structure of a steaming tray.
Background
When a user cooks food, the food is generally placed on a steaming tray, and then the steaming tray is placed on a cooking appliance to cook the food; in the prior art, a flanging structure or a lifting handle structure is arranged on the steaming tray, and the steaming tray with the flanging structure is difficult to take out from the cooking utensil together with food after the food is steamed, at the moment, a user takes the steaming tray by means of a tool, but the steaming tray is unstable to extract in the mode, and is easy to incline; the steaming tray with the handle structure can be taken out through the handle structure, but the temperature is very high when the cooking utensil just finishes cooking, and the steamer is taken out at the moment and is easy to scald, so that the steamer is inconvenient and unsafe in the use process.
In 2022, chinese patent document No. CN216854472U discloses a steamer with a handle and an electric cooker, specifically discloses a steamer comprising a steamer bottom and a steamer side wall formed by extending the steamer bottom upwards; the upper part of the side wall of the steamer is circumferentially provided with a plurality of steam holes; the top of the side wall of the steamer extends outwards horizontally to form the outer edge of the steamer; the side wall of the steamer is rotationally connected with a steamer handle. The food steamer and the food steamer handle are made of metal materials, and the food steamer handle is synchronously heated in the cooking process, so that the problem that a user is difficult to grasp by hands directly due to high temperature still exists in the food steamer handle.
Therefore, further improvements are needed.

First embodiment
As shown in fig. 1-3, a handle structure of a steaming tray is provided, which comprises a container main body 1, wherein a connecting piece 2 is arranged on the container main body 1, the handle structure comprises a handle 3, a matching part 4 matched with the connecting piece 2 is arranged on the handle 3, the matching part 4 is detachably connected with the connecting piece 2, and the container main body 1 is extracted or placed through the handle 3.
Specifically, the handle 3 is detachably matched and connected with the connecting piece 2 on the container main body 1 through the matching part 4, the handle 3 does not need to be steamed with the container main body 1 in the cooking utensil, and the temperature of the handle 3 is not high when the cooking utensil is used, so that scalding is avoided, and the cooking utensil is safe and convenient; the matching part 4 is matched with the connecting piece 2, so that the disassembly and assembly process of the handle 3 and the container main body 1 is simple and easy to operate, and the single handle 3 can realize the taking and placing of the container main body 1, and the use is convenient; by adopting the design, on one hand, the situation that a user additionally purchases a clamp to clamp and take out the container main body 1 is effectively avoided, and on the other hand, the situation that the clamp is lost is avoided, and the user can take out the container main body 1 only by adopting the lifting handle 3 provided with the matching part 4.
It should be noted that the connecting member 2 may be integrally punched or injection molded with the container body 1, or the connecting member may be provided on the container body 1 by welding, or clamping, or riveting, or screwing, or bonding.
Further, as shown in fig. 2, the connecting piece 2 includes a fastening portion 203, the mating portion 4 includes an opening 401 that is cooperatively connected with the fastening portion 203, and the opening 401 is plugged into the fastening portion 203 to connect the handle 3 with the container body 1.
Further, as shown in fig. 2 and 3, the connector 2 further includes a connecting post 201 and a limiting cap 202, a buckling position 203 is formed between the connecting post 201 and the limiting cap 202, and a side wall of the opening 401 is matched with a circumference of the connecting post 201.
It should be noted that, the width dimension of the opening 401 is at least larger than the radial dimension of the connecting post 201, when the user uses the container, the opening 401 on the handle 3 can be directly inserted into the fastening position 203, and when the container body 1 is extracted, the two side wings on the matching portion 4 are abutted with the limit cap 202 due to the weight of the container body 1, so that the user can conveniently and stably take out the container body 1, and the container body 1 is prevented from tilting.
Further, the handle 3 includes a spoon handle 301, and the mating portion 4 is located on one end of the spoon handle 301.
Specifically, the spoon handle 301 is disposed at one end of the spoon handle 301, and the spoon handle 301 has a certain length, so that the defect that the spoon handle 301 is scalded by steam during extraction can be effectively avoided.
It should be noted that the handle 3 includes a soup ladle, a colander, a meal ladle, etc., and is not limited thereto.
Further, as shown in fig. 1 and 3, the container body 1 is provided with a blocking portion 101, and the container body 1 is divided into at least two cooking spaces 102 by the blocking portion 101.
By adopting the arrangement, more foods can be steamed, the use requirement of a user is met, and the two steaming spaces 102 are not communicated with each other, so that juice streaming of the foods is prevented.
Further, as shown in fig. 3, the connecting piece 2 is located at the edge, or middle upper, or middle lower of the blocking portion 101; alternatively, the connector 2 is located at or near the geometric centre of the container body 1.
The connector 2 of the above embodiment is not limited to one, and a plurality of connectors 2 may be provided along the outer edge of the container body 1 so that the user's operation is facilitated and the stability of the container body 1 when lifted and put is improved; preferably, the connecting piece 2 is located in the middle of the blocking part 101, and the connecting piece 2 located in the middle enables the stress of the container main body 1 to be more balanced and uniform, the whole container main body 1 is kept horizontal, and the container main body is not easy to overturn or incline in the extraction process.
Second embodiment
As shown in fig. 4 to 6, the handle structure of the steaming tray is different from the first embodiment in that:
the connecting piece 2 comprises a limiting part 204, the matching part 4 comprises a hanging groove 402, and the hanging groove 402 is matched and connected with the limiting part 204 so as to extract or place the container body 1.
Further, as shown in fig. 5 and 6, the connecting piece further includes a positioning column 205, the limiting portion 204 is disposed on the positioning column 205, the limiting portion 204 includes a slot 2041 and a limiting buckle 2042, the hanging slot 402 is provided with a connecting rod 4021, and the connecting rod 4021 is hung on the limiting portion 204 after the hanging slot 402 passes through the slot 2041.
Specifically, when the user extracts or places the container body 1, after the handle 3 passes through the slot 2041 through the hanging slot 402, the connecting rod 4021 hangs on the limiting part 204 under the action of gravity of the container body 1 during taking and placing, and the connecting rod 4021 is prevented from being separated from the limiting part 204 under the action of the limiting buckle 2042, and meanwhile, the container body 1 can be stably taken out without tilting.
Other undescribed portions are the same as the first embodiment.
Third embodiment
As shown in fig. 7 and 8, the handle structure of the present steaming tray is different from the first embodiment in that:
the connector 2 includes a ferrule 206 and a fixing portion 207 for fixing the ferrule 206, and the mating portion 4 includes a hook 403, where the hook 403 can hook the ferrule 206 to extract or place the container body 1.
Further, the fixing portion 207 has a convex shape.
Specifically, when the user extracts or places the container body 1, the handle 3 hooks the collar 206 by the hooks 403, and thus the container body 1 can be stably taken out; the collar 206 can prevent the collar 206 from shaking left and right under the restriction of the fixing portion 207, so that the container body 1 can be smoothly taken out without tilting.
Other undescribed portions are the same as the first embodiment.
Fourth embodiment
As shown in fig. 9 and 10, the handle structure of the present steaming tray is different from the first embodiment in that:
the container body 1 is provided with a blocking part 101, and the container body 1 is divided into three cooking spaces 102 by the blocking part 101.
Specifically, the separating portion 101 scrapes the container body 1 into three cooking spaces 102, which is beneficial for a user to cook various food materials, and it should be noted that the container body 1 is not limited to be divided into three cooking spaces 102, but may be divided into 4, 6, 8 or 10, etc., and the user may select the corresponding container body 1 type according to the type and number of food materials, thereby achieving simultaneous cooking of more food materials.
Further, the blocking portions 101 are arranged in the container body 1 in a lateral or longitudinal direction or in a lateral or longitudinal direction.
